Prunus domestica 'Stanley'

The Stanley plum is a sweet, richly flavored European prune plum that can be dried without being pitted! The flesh of the Stanley plum is tender, fine, and turns a beautiful purplish red when canned.  Stanley plums are excellent for fresh eating, canning, preserves and drying.  

A heavy annual producer once it matures into production age - which can take 5 years or more. Stanley is reliably self-fertile. A good plum selection for humid climates, except where black knot is a known problem.

USDA Zone: 5-9

Grow Height:  12' 

Sun: Full Sun

Ripening Time: August

Pollination: Self fertile

Semi_Dwarf Rootstock: Marianna 2624

Dwarf Rootstock: St Julian A

Semi-Dwarf Rootstock: Krymsk-1

Grate late ripening plum "Stanley".

Planted in 2018 and the tree is now mature and in full production. Very well crosspollinate with "Seneca" and "Schoolhouse" and sets an abundant crop. Ripens late, in south PA zone 7A first truly ripe fruits starts coming on the second week of September. Plums are sweet and flavorful, so wasps and hornets try to get them part too... Fruits are completely freestone, moderately juicy, so perfect for canning and drying. Beautiful shape of fruits and deep blue color with vax boom, which makes the color look light blue (see photos uploaded). The tree shows significant disease resistance: leaves are healthier than "Seneca's" and fruits are less attacked by Brown Rot (just few). There is little susceptibility to Black Knot, but it is completely absent on some years, so resistance to this disease is strong.
